Original Description
Nils Gustav Wentzel's Fjellgard Med Folkeliv, Vinter (Mountain Farm with Folk Life, Winter) is a captivating portrayal of Norwegian rural life in the early 20th century. Painted by one of Norway's significant Naturalist artists, this work exemplifies Wentzel's keen eye for detail and his deep connection to folk traditions. The scene unfolds in a snow-laden village, where wooden houses with steep roofs stand resilient against the winter chill, their warm interiors contrasting with the cool blues and whites of the snow. Figures bundled in traditional attire engage in daily activities, infusing the scene with a sense of quiet communal life.
